Cricothoracotomy is a surgical procedure performed in emergency situations to establish an airway in patients who are unable to breathe due to obstruction or trauma. This method is typically a last resort when traditional intubation fails or is not feasible, such as in cases of severe facial injuries, laryngeal trauma, or when immediate access to the airway is crucial for survival. The procedure involves making an incision through the skin over the cricothyroid membrane, which is found between the thyroid and cricoid cartilages of the larynx, usually located in the anterior neck. The incision is carefully made, often using scalpel or scissors, to avoid damaging surrounding structures such as blood vessels and nerves. Once the membrane is located and incised, the airway can be secured by inserting a tube, typically a tracheostomy tube or an endotracheal tube, directly into the trachea, allowing for ventilation and oxygenation of the patient. The urgency of such a procedure cannot be overstated; in life-threatening scenarios, delaying airway intervention can result in irreversible damage or death due to hypoxia. Cricothoracotomy is generally performed by trained medical professionals, including emergency physicians or trauma surgeons, and requires rapid decision-making and skillful execution. Complications may include bleeding, infection, and injury to surrounding anatomical structures; however, when compared to the risks of untreated airway obstruction, the benefits of cricothoracotomy often outweigh these potential complications. Importantly, the procedure is typically seen as a temporary measure, necessitating further evaluation and possible conversion to a more permanent airway solution, such as a traditional tracheostomy, once the immediate crisis is resolved. The effectiveness of cricothoracotomy largely depends on appropriate candidate selection and the timely execution of the procedure. Training simulations and protocols are essential in preparing healthcare professionals for such critical situations, emphasizing the importance of quick identification of airway compromise and proper technique in performing the cricothyrotomy. Moreover, understanding anatomical landmarks and distinguishing between benign anatomical variations and pathological conditions can significantly enhance the outcomes of the procedure. Following the surgical intervention, continuous monitoring of the patient's respiratory status is crucial, as complications such as tube displacement or blockages can arise. Post-procedure care includes ensuring adequate airway management, ventilation support, and readiness for possible subsequent surgical interventions. As emergency medicine continues to evolve, so do techniques and standards regarding cricothoracotomy, emphasizing the importance of ongoing education and training for first responders and physicians. When performed correctly and in a timely manner, cricothoracotomy can be a lifesaving intervention, exemplifying the critical importance of rapid and effective trauma care in acute medical emergencies.
